Why Riverside Homes Need Bee Control

Bees are particularly problematic in Riverside due to the combination of hot, dry summers and mild winters, which allow colonies to remain active year-round. The city's elevation of 827 feet and urban landscape provide numerous nesting sites in walls, attics, and trees, increasing the risk of stings and property damage. In Riverside, bee infestations can quickly escalate, especially during the spring and summer when colonies swarm to find new homes.

Many Riverside homeowners don't realize that Africanized honey bees, often called 'killer bees,' are common here due to the warm climate, making professional removal critical for safety. We've seen these aggressive bees establish colonies in irrigation boxes and palm trees throughout the city, requiring careful handling to prevent swarming.

Riverside Bee Prevention Tips

Seal cracks and gaps in your Riverside home's exterior, especially around rooflines and foundations, to prevent bees from nesting in walls or attics during the hot summer months. Remove standing water from birdbaths and gutters in Riverside, as bees are attracted to moisture sources in the dry, semi-arid climate. Trim back flowering shrubs and trees near your Riverside property, as the abundant blooms provide food that encourages bees to establish colonies close to your home.

FAQ: Bee Control in Riverside

How do I know if I have a bee infestation in Riverside?
Signs of a bee infestation in Riverside include seeing large numbers of bees near your home, hearing buzzing sounds from walls, or noticing honeycomb or wax on structures. Given Riverside's warm climate, bees can build large colonies quickly, so early detection is key to preventing damage.
Are bees in Riverside dangerous?
Yes, especially Africanized honey bees, which are common in Riverside due to the semi-arid conditions. These bees are more aggressive and can swarm in large numbers, posing a serious risk to people and pets, particularly in densely populated urban areas.
